当前位置: 海之晶网站设计> 建站知识> 建站教程>通过Buddy自动化网站部署

通过Buddy自动化网站部署

文章出处:网站建设-海之晶网络 | 网站编辑:网站设计 | 发表时间:2020/8/22 22:33:23
分享:

(这是一篇赞助文章。)管理一个网站的部署以前很简单:它只需要通过FTP将文件上传到服务器上,你几乎就完成了。但那些日子一去不复返了:网站变得非常复杂,其中包含了许多工具和技术。

如今,一个典型的web项目可能需要执行构建工具来压缩资产并生成可交付的生产文件,将资产上载到CDN并使过时的资产失效,执行测试套件以确保代码没有错误(对于客户端和服务器端代码),执行数据库迁移(为了安全起见,首先执行数据库备份),在负载平衡器后面实例化所需数量的服务器并将应用程序部署到这些服务器上(通过原子部署,以便网站始终可用),下载并安装依赖项,部署无服务器功能,最后通过Slack或电子邮件通知团队一切就绪。

所有这些过程听起来有点过分了,对吧?嗯,事实上太多了。我们如何才能避免被手头的复杂任务所淹没?解决方案可以归结为一个词:自动化。通过自动化所有要执行的任务,我们将不会害怕进行部署(按下Enter按钮时手指会颤抖出汗),实际上我们甚至可能没有意识到这一点。

自动化提高了我们工作的质量,因为我们可以避免一次又一次地手动执行令人麻木的任务,这将使我们能够使用我们一直在编码,并向我们保证部署不会因为人为错误而失败(例如在旧的FTP时代重写错误的文件夹)

关键字:
南京市汉中路1号国际金融中心9楼
建站热线:13276617532
免责声明: 本站部分内容来源于互联网,如果本站部分内容侵犯您的权益,请您告知,站长会立即处理。